1992 Rover 216 vs. 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ser

To start off, 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Rover 216.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Rover 216 would be higher. At 4,477 cc (6 cylinders), 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ser (221 HP @ 4600 RPM) has 99 more horse power than 1992 Rover 216. (122 HP @ 6800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ser should accelerate faster than 1992 Rover 216.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ser weights approximately 920 kg more than 1992 Rover 216.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1992 Rover 216.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ser (387 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 247 more torque (in Nm) than 1992 Rover 216. (140 Nm @ 5700 RPM). This means 2007 Toyota Land Cruiser will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1992 Rover 216.
